Disambiguating Japanese compound verbs
K Uchiyama, T Baldwin, S Ishizaki
Computer Speech and Language | ACADEMIC PRESS LTD- ELSEVIER SCIENCE LTD | Published : 2005
Abstract
The purpose of this study is to disambiguate Japanese compound verbs (JCVs) using two methods: (1) a statistical sense discrimination method based on verb-combinatoric information, which feeds into a first-sense statistical sense disambiguation method and (2) a manual rule-based sense disambiguation method which draws on argument structure and verb semantics. In evaluation, we found that the rule-based method outperformed the statistical method at 94.6% token-level accuracy, suggesting that fine-grained semantic analysis is an important component of JCV disambiguation.
